Abstract

This invention discloses a yak milk protein detection device, comprising a frame, a mixing cylinder fixedly mounted at the center of the frame, a hydraulic cylinder mounted on the top of the mixing cylinder, the piston end of the hydraulic cylinder located inside the mixing cylinder, a base mounted on the piston end of the hydraulic cylinder, a drive motor mounted inside the base, and a paddle mounted on the outside of the base, the paddle being connected to the drive motor. A groove is provided at the bottom of the base, and several liquid outlets are provided within the groove. The liquid outlets are connected to a sampler via flexible hoses. The sampler is located outside the mixing cylinder and fixedly mounted on the frame. The sampler includes an inlet section and a sample chamber. One end of the inlet section is connected to the flexible hose, and the other end is connected to the sample chamber. A bypass pipe is also connected to the top of the inlet section. A sealing plate is installed at the end of the sample chamber connected to the inlet section. This invention overcomes the shortcomings of existing technologies and improves the automation level of sample preparation.

Description

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to the field of dairy product testing technology, and in particular to a yak milk protein detection device and its detection method. Background Technology

[0002] The protein content of dairy products is an important indicator of their quality. Currently, the determination of milk protein content typically employs methods such as the Kjeldahl method, Coomassie brilliant blue method, biuret method, and ultraviolet absorption method. Because the specific procedures for each method differ, sample preparation is usually done manually, which not only consumes a significant amount of staff time but also carries the risk of errors affecting the accuracy of the test. Summary of the Invention

[0003] The technical problem to be solved by the present invention is to provide a yak milk protein detection device and detection method, which can overcome the shortcomings of the prior art and improve the automation level of sample preparation.

[0004] To solve the above-mentioned technical problems, the technical solution adopted by the present invention is as follows.

[0005] A yak milk protein detection device includes a frame, a mixing cylinder fixedly mounted at the center of the frame, a hydraulic cylinder mounted on the top of the mixing cylinder, a piston end of the hydraulic cylinder located inside the mixing cylinder, a base mounted on the piston end of the hydraulic cylinder, a drive motor mounted inside the base, a paddle mounted on the outside of the base and connected to the drive motor, a groove provided at the bottom of the base, a plurality of liquid outlet holes provided in the groove, the liquid outlet holes being connected to a sampler via a hose, the sampler being located outside the mixing cylinder and fixedly mounted on the frame, the sampler including a liquid inlet section and a sample chamber, one end of the liquid inlet section being connected to a hose and the other end being connected to the sample chamber, a bypass pipe being connected to the top of the liquid inlet section, and a sealing plate being installed at the end of the sample chamber connected to the liquid inlet section.

[0006] Preferably, the blade has several through slots, and a guide plate is fixed to the edge of the through slot on the liquid-facing side.

[0007] Preferably, the inner diameter of the groove gradually decreases from bottom to top, and a circular recess is provided on the outer side of the liquid outlet.

[0008] Preferably, a mixer is provided at the connection between the liquid inlet and the bypass pipe.

[0009] Preferably, the mixer includes a delivery pipe connected to a bypass pipe, and a plurality of parallel baffles are fixed to the side wall of the delivery pipe, with liquid outlet holes provided at the connection between the baffles and the delivery pipe.

[0010] Preferably, the mixer is provided with a constriction mechanism on the outlet side.

[0011] A detection method for the above-mentioned yak milk protein detection device includes the following steps: A. Inject the sample to be tested into the mixing cylinder; B. Start the drive motor and use the blades to premix the sample to be tested; C. Start the hydraulic cylinder and inject the sample to be tested into the sampler through the hose. According to the test requirements, at the same time as injecting the sample to be tested, mix the test reagent into the sample to be tested through the bypass pipe. D. Remove the sample chamber and perform protein detection.

[0012] The beneficial effects of adopting the above technical solution are as follows: This invention realizes automatic premixing of the test sample and automatic addition of the test reagent, and can perform automated pretreatment according to the test requirements. The test sample is stirred in the mixing cylinder by a paddle. The structure of the paddle can not only stir the test sample laterally, but also promote the longitudinal flow of the test sample. During sample extraction, the flow of the sample in the groove is used to keep the sample in a fully stirred and flowing state. The mixer is used to mix the sample and the test reagent. The test reagent flows out from the outlet hole and mixes with the sample in layers at each partition position. Then, the back pressure generated by the constriction mechanism is used to achieve the final mixing of the different layers of sample and test reagent. Attached Figure Description

Detailed Implementation

[0017] Reference Figure 1-3One specific embodiment of the present invention includes a frame 1, a mixing cylinder 2 fixedly mounted at the center of the frame 1, a hydraulic cylinder 3 mounted on the top of the mixing cylinder 2, the piston end of the hydraulic cylinder 3 located inside the mixing cylinder 2, a base 4 mounted on the piston end of the hydraulic cylinder 3, a drive motor 5 mounted inside the base 4, a blade 6 mounted on the outside of the base 4, the blade 6 connected to the drive motor 5, a groove 7 provided at the bottom of the base 4, a plurality of liquid outlet holes 8 provided in the groove 7, the liquid outlet holes 8 connected to a sampler 10 through a hose 9, the sampler 10 located outside the mixing cylinder 2 and fixedly mounted on the frame 1, the sampler 10 includes a liquid inlet 11 and a sample chamber 12, one end of the liquid inlet 11 is connected to the hose 9 and the other end is connected to the sample chamber 12, a bypass pipe 13 is also connected to the top of the liquid inlet 11, and a sealing plate 14 is installed at the end of the sample chamber 12 connected to the liquid inlet 11. The impeller 6 has several through slots 15, and a guide plate 16 is fixed to the edge of the through slot 15 on the liquid-facing side. The inner diameter of the groove 7 gradually decreases from bottom to top, and a circular recess 17 is provided on the outer side of the liquid outlet 8. A mixer 18 is provided at the connection between the liquid inlet 11 and the bypass pipe 13. The mixer 18 includes a delivery pipe 19 communicating with the bypass pipe 13. Several parallel baffles 20 are fixed to the side wall of the delivery pipe 19, and a liquid outlet 21 is provided at the connection between the baffles 20 and the delivery pipe 19. A narrowing mechanism 22 is provided on the outlet side of the mixer 18.

[0018] A detection method for the above-mentioned yak milk protein detection device includes the following steps: A. Inject the sample to be tested into mixing cylinder 2; B. Start the drive motor 5 and use the blade 6 to premix the sample to be tested. C. Start the hydraulic cylinder 3 and inject the sample to be tested into the sampler 10 through the hose 9. According to the test requirements, at the same time as injecting the sample to be tested, mix the test reagent into the sample to be tested through the bypass pipe 13. D. Remove sample chamber 12 and perform protein detection.
